Text #105 (Length: 394 characters)

The treatment of atoms with more than one electron requires consideration of the effects of interelectronic repulsion, orbital penetration towards the nuclear shielding, and an extra quantum number which specifies the intrinsic energy of the electron in any orbital. All these considerations are necessary to allow construction of the modern form of the periodic classification of the elements.
